Course DETAILS
Instructional classes will be held outdoors on the river as well as in our private lodge located minutes away from the well known trophy section of the Connecticut river.
This course will review everything from gear and equipment selections, rod and reel anatomy, setup and basic knots to river safety, reading water, casting, entomology, fly selection and handling/releasing fish.
Space is limited to 10 students per class to offer more direct guide/student ratio.

WHO TEACHES WITH US?
MEET JULIAN RIZZUTO
Owner of Fly Time Guide Service, LLC: NH Fly Fishing Guide, Northern Water Guide Fly Fishing School Instructor.
“Born and raised in the Granite State, I was introduced to fishing by my Uncle at a very young age. A rod, a reel, a bobber, and a worm started this whole mess, but once I got my first trout on a fly rod the rest was history. Since then my passion for fly fishing has taken me to the rivers, lakes and ponds across the state of New Hampshire. learning the various techniques by means of trial and error, tips and advice from local fly shops, and hitting the water with local guides.
Over the years as I’ve learned and honed my skills, I discovered not only do I have a love for this sport, I also have a love for sharing and teaching this sport to others. To me there’s nothing better than watching someone put their first fish in the net and no matter how many times I see it, it never gets old.
This passion has led me to where I am today. In the spring of 2023 I became a licensed guide for the state of New Hampshire, offering wade trips up in the north country on the headwaters and tributaries of the Connecticut river. I’ve also been granted the privilege of being an instructor for the Northern Water Guide Fly Fishing School.
I hope that one day our paths cross on the river, and that I get to share with you what has brought me so much joy. Tight lines!”
